TYLER, Texas -- Midwestern State's
Stephen Slocombe and
Filip Vacula delivered a huge win at No. 1 doubles Saturday afternoon against West Florida in the UT Tyler Invitational.
But it wasn't enough for Mustangs to overtake the No. 2-ranked Argonauts, who claimed wins in all six singles matches to roll to a 6-1 victory.
West Florida improved to 10-0 on the season, while the Mustangs fell to 3-2.
MSU closes play at the invitational Sunday morning against West Alabama. First serve is set for 11 a.m.
Slocombe and Vacula combined for their first win over a nationally-ranked opponent by beating No. 2-rated Diego Duran and Sebastian Rondon, 6-3, to clinch the doubles point for the Mustangs at the No. 1 flight.
Senior
Justin Van Amerongen and sophomore
Bruno Sanchez were first off the courts with a 6-4 win over West Florida's Miguel Cabrera and Albin Ekenros at No. 2.
West Florida rolled to straight-set wins at five of the six singles flights with MSU junior
Jose Marquez pushing Duran to split sets before falling, 6-4, 3-6, 6-0.
